Deitrick Haddon is undeniably a breakthrough artist, one of the young ambassadors of the Gospel message. His second release with Verity Records, Crossroads is categorically what contemporary Gospel music is all about, coupling Haddon’s church roots with a contemporary sound and feel, thumping grooves and dynamic vocals, filled with messages of faith, encouragement, inspiration and anointing. The youth pastor at Without Wall International Church in Tampa, Florida, Haddon’s appeal is spurred on by his distinguishable vocal talent, live performance, production and songwriting ability. The album represents the high-end production and diverse song selections that has become Haddon’s signature. Appreciation to his musical influences is obvious on this project with Sam Cooke-styled cuts; Michael Jackson-esque dance tracks and the tried and true vocalizations of Rance Allen. “Funky, futuristic soul gospel…full of old-school gospel meeting soul, slick and rich as Motor City oil.” – Christiantity Today

The young foursome Men of Standard — Isaac Carree , Lowell Pye, and Bryan Pierce — emerged from the 1990s into the 21st century as one of gospel music’s hottest and most popular young acts, appearing at the top of the gospel charts as they traveled the country singing for thousands upon thousands of people. Melodically embrace empowering, peaceful themes with contemporary, urban, and gospel influences, the members of Men of Standard were raised as classic “church boys,” with lives that revolved around preaching and music as well as the other ministries and activities of their local congregations. With each member blessed with distinctive and experienced solo vocal gifts as well as the ability to meld into a focused ensemble sound, Men of Standard quickly developed a reputation for seamlessly moving into and out of lead and background parts to create an astonishing variety of harmonic textures and vocal blends. Today, Men of Standard celebrate a decade of music making with Surrounded, the group’s fifth full-length album. With the solid support of Sony Gospel/Sony Urban Music, and steered by the master’s touch of red-hot producer Warryn Campbell (Kanye West, Missy Elliott, Mary Mary, Michelle Williams), Men of Standard are moving to a new plateau in their career. Men of Standard combine their contemporary gospel/R&B signature sound with a hip-hop urban edge and a handful of beautiful ballads of praise and worship. The result is a fresh and new, yet still inimitably Men of Standard sound. Prior to the release of Surrounded, Men of Standard received massive national exposure as a featured act on the second leg on Kirk Franklin’s Hero tour, playing to packed coliseums and arenas across America. As Men of Standard prepare for the next giant step forward in the group’s journey, they are clearly focused on higher purposes.
